Games: 9 (2015-2024) First Game: January 12, 2015 ( Ohio State 42, Oregon 20) Last Game: January 9, 2024 ( Georgia 65, TCU 7) Most Points: 65 ( Georgia in 2024) Fewest Points: 7 ( TCU in 2024) Largest Margin: +58 ( Georgia over TCU in 2024) Bowls Index.
